Hong Kong and Macao travel visas are suspended from now on

Based on the current needs for the prevention and control of the new coronavirus pneumonia epidemic, from now on, the national public security organs’ entry-exit management departments will suspend the acceptance, approval and issuance of mainland visas. The resumption time for residents to travel to Hong Kong and Macao for group travel and individual travel (including "one trip per week" to Shenzhen) will be announced separately.

For mainland residents who hold valid travel visas to and from Hong Kong and Macao during the suspension period, but are unable to make the trip, the exit and entry administration department of the public security bureau will re-apply for the same type of visa free of charge according to their own wishes after the policy of traveling to and from Hong Kong and Macao is resumed. Valid travel endorsement.

The relevant person in charge of the National Immigration Administration said that in view of the current immigration control measures for mainland residents traveling to and from Hong Kong and Macao, it is recommended that mainland residents holding valid travel visas to and from Hong Kong and Macao not arrange travel. Other personnel who do not have special emergency needs , departure time should be reasonably arranged.

Confirmed cases of new pneumonia in Guangzhou

As of 12:00 on January 29, the province has reported 272 confirmed cases of pneumonia caused by new coronavirus infection. From 0:00 to 12:00 on the 9th, there were 31 new confirmed cases and 1 new discharged case in the province. Among the newly confirmed cases, 1 was reported for the first time in Jiangmen, 17 in Shenzhen, 4 in Zhuhai, 3 in Foshan, 2 in Shantou, 2 in Zhanjiang, 1 in Zhongshan, and 1 in Maoming. There are 1,286 close contacts under medical observation.

Among the confirmed cases, 63 were in Guangzhou, 80 in Shenzhen, 21 in Foshan, 18 in Zhuhai, 12 in Huizhou, 13 in Zhongshan, 1 in Jiangmen, 10 in Yangjiang, 7 in Dongguan, and 9 in Zhanjiang. , 8 cases in Shantou, 6 cases in Qingyuan, 6 cases in Jieyang, 5 cases in Zhaoqing, 4 cases in Shaoguan, and 4 cases in Meizhou and Maoming. Among them, 133 were male and 139 were female, ranging in age from 11 months to 85 years old.
